Description
***Foxhall Estate Agents*** are delighted to offer for sale this two bedroom semi detached house situated in the popular east side of Ipswich.
The property boasts two bedrooms and en-suite shower room to the first floor. To the ground floor there is a lounge, separate diner, bathroom and kitchen. There is a fully enclosed rear garden, off road parking via a dropped kerb leading to the detached garage and potential (no dropped kerb) for off road parking to the front with a block paved front garden.
The property is located in the popular eastern side of Ipswich within good school catchment areas (subject to availability), is close to local amenities including supermarkets and local bus routes, access into the town centre, close to Ipswich hospital and Derby Road train station and provides easy access onto the A12/A14.

Front Garden - Blocked paved front garden to the front which has potential for providing off road parking however, there is no dropped kerb for access.
Lounge - 3.50 x 3.07 (11'5" x 10'0") - Double glazed window to front, radiator, laminate flooring, coving, spotlights and entrance through to the separate dining room.
Dining Room - 3.53 x 3.04 (11'6" x 9'11") - Double glazed window to rear, radiator, coving, spotlights, laminate flooring, door to access the stairs rising to first floor and entrance to the kitchen.
Rear Lobby - Stairs rising to first floor.
Kitchen - 3.00 x 1.93 (9'10" x 6'3") - Double glazed window and obscure double glazed door to side leading into the rear garden, fitted kitchen with wall and base units, fitted cupboards and drawers, stainless steel one and a half sink bowl, splashback tiling, an integrated double oven with hob and extractor fan over, plumbing for a washing machine, space for a fridge freezer and door to the bathroom.
Bathroom - Two obscure double glazed windows to rear, radiator, panelled bath with mixer taps and shower attachment over, low flush W.C., vanity wash hand basin, extractor fan, tiled walls and flooring.
Cellar - 3.49 x 2.98 (11'5" x 9'9") - The cellar is accessed from outside and with steps down into the cellar/storage space.
First Floor Landing - Doors to bedrooms one and two.
Bedroom One - 3.49 x 3.05 (11'5" x 10'0") - Double glazed window to rear, radiator, spotlights and door into en-suite shower room.
En-Suite - 1.76 x 2.86 (5'9" x 9'4") - Obscure double glazed window to rear, shower cubicle, vanity wash hand basin, extractor fan, radiator, fully tiled walls and flooring and a cupboard housing the four year old Worcester combination boiler.
Bedroom Two - 3.50 x 3.01 (11'5" x 9'10") - Double glazed window to front, radiator, laminate flooring, spotlights and storage cupboard.
Rear Garden - A fully enclosed west facing rear garden with panelled fencing, pathway, outside tap, two patio areas, access to the garage and cellar, rear gate leading to off road parking with a dropped kerb via Sunfield Close and further access to the garage via the front door.
Garage - 5.76 x 2.77 (18'10" x 9'1") - A detached garage with a manual up and over door, supplied with power and lighting and a personal door to the rear.
